Description of problem: Running "rpm -Va" on a freshly-installed x86_64 system reports thousands of files with mtimes that differ from the original package. This pretty much makes rpm verification useless.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able): rpm-4.4.2.3-7.el5 How reproducible: Every time. Steps to Reproduce: 1. Install new x86_64 system. 2. run "rpm -Va" Actual results: Many files differ from the ones in the RPM package. Most of them differ only in their mtime and are the ones that belong to multiarch packages. Expected results: "rpm -Va" should list only the files that have actually changed Additional info: This is one of the complaints put forth in Bug 426672. This has also been addressed in upstream rpm: http://rpm.org/gitweb?p=rpm.git;a=commit;h=9646a117c916022067fd07e4f6a7e25c5c9814de
